Python编程语言由于其易学性和强大的功能,在近年来越来越受到广大学习者的关注。无论你是否有编程经验,本文将为你介绍零基础学习Python编程的方法和推荐的资源,帮助你快速入门。
一、选择适合的学习方式
1. 自学教材:选择一本适合初学者的Python编程教材,如《Python编程快速上手》、《Python编程从入门到实践》等。这些教材通常会从基础语法讲起,通过实例和练习帮助你逐步掌握Python编程技能。
2. 在线教程:网上有许多免费的Python编程教程,例如Codecademy、W3School等网站提供的Python课程。这些教程通常结合了理论讲解和实践编程,是学习Python的良好起点。
3. 视频教程:如果你更喜欢通过观看视频来学习,可以选择一些优质的Python编程视频教程,如慕课网、网易云课堂等平台提供的课程。通过跟随视频教程的步骤,你可以边看边学,更加直观地理解Python编程。
二、掌握基础语法和概念
在学习Python编程的过程中,掌握基础语法和概念是非常重要的。以下是几个关键的基础知识点:
1. 变量和数据类型:学习如何声明变量和使用不同的数据类型,包括整数、浮点数、字符串等。
2. 条件语句和循环:了解条件语句(如if、else)和循环语句(如for、while),掌握如何使用它们来实现程序的逻辑控制。
3. 函数和模块:学习如何定义和调用函数,以及如何使用已有的Python模块来扩展自己的程序功能。
三、参与实际项目和练习
实践是学习编程的关键,通过参与实际项目和练习,你可以将所学的知识应用到实际情境中。以下是几个实践建议:
1. 小项目:选择一些简单的项目,如编写一个简易的计算器、实现一个简单的游戏等。通过实际动手操作,你可以巩固所学的知识,提高编程能力。
2. 开源项目:参与开源项目可以让你与其他开发者合作,学习他们的编程技巧并共同提升。GitHub是一个良好的平台,你可以在上面找到大量的开源项目。
3. 刷题练习:刷题网站如LeetCode、Codewars等提供了各种难度的编程题目,通过解决这些问题,你可以锻炼自己的逻辑思维和编程能力。
四、参加编程社区和交流活动
与其他编程学习者的交流和互动可以帮助你更快地成长。以下是几种参加编程社区和交流活动的方式:
1. 在线社区:加入一些Python编程的在线社区,如Python官方论坛、Stack Overflow等,你可以在这里提问、解答问题,并与其他编程爱好者交流。
2. 参加线下活动:参加一些编程相关的线下活动,如技术分享会、编程讲座等。通过与其他热爱编程的人面对面交流,你可以获取更多的经验和学习资源。
3. 寻找导师:如果你希望有一个指导你学习的导师,可以尝试寻找一位经验丰富的Python程序员,通过和他们的交流和指导,你可以更快地提升自己的技术水平。
五、推荐的学习资源
以下是一些推荐的学习资源,它们包括书籍、网站、教程等:
1. 书籍:《Python编程快速上手》、《Python编程从入门到实践》、《流畅的Python》等。
2. 网站:Codecademy、W3School、Python官方文档等。
3. 在线教程:Python教程(https://docs.python.org/zh-cn/3/tutorial/index.html)、Python基础教程(https://www.runoob.com/python3/python3-tutorial.html)等。
六、持续学习和实践
学习编程是一个持续的过程,只有不断地学习和实践,才能提高你的编程能力。以下是一些建议:
1. 每天保持学习:无论是花费15分钟还是1小时,每天都保持一定的学习时间,持续积累你的编程知识。
2. 阅读源代码:阅读一些开源项目的源代码可以帮助你学习其他程序员的编程风格和技巧,从而提高自己的编程能力。
3. 参加比赛:参加一些编程比赛可以锻炼你的解决问题的能力,并与其他优秀的程序员进行交流,相互学习。
七、总结
通过选择适合的学习方式、掌握基础语法和概念、参与实际项目和练习、参加编程社区和交流活动、持续学习和实践,你将能够零基础学习Python编程并不断提升自己的编程能力。希望本文提供的方法和资源能够对你的学习之旅有所帮助。